Bloomberg:
Uber Halts Autonomous-Car Testing After Fatal Arizona Crash  —  A self-driving car from Uber Technologies Inc. hit and killed a woman in Tempe, Arizona, on Sunday evening, what is likely the first pedestrian fatality involving a driverless vehicle.  In response, Uber quickly halted its self-driving cars as the incident is investigated.

Robert Barnes / Washington Post:
Supreme Court refuses to stop new congressional maps in Pennsylvania  —  The Supreme Court on Monday turned down a request from Pennsylvania Republican legislative leaders to block the implementation of a redrawn congressional map that creates more parity between the political parties in the state.
